It has been determined that certain lots of Access 2 Reaction Vessels may contain manufacturing deformities. The bottom (round end) of the Reaction Vessel may have a small protrusion or hair like deformity. This could cause causing instrument errors (e.g., pipetting, rake, wash carousel errors) that could delay patient results.

Following a component change in the DPOAE probe (speaker replacement), technical distortions may occur at high stimulus levels combined with unusually low OAE amplitude acceptance thresholds. These distortions can mimic true DPOAE responses and may result in a false PASS outcome.
Acute drainage catheters, indicated for use in removing fluid during acute drainage/aspiration procedure, manufactured with safety indicators that erroneously show catheter in sharp position when catheter is in blunt position, which may lead users to believe device is not yet in pleural or peritoneal space when it is, may cause discomfort, delay to treatment, injury to internal organs or vessels.
